Output 72db5d6e06a9122363b4e083cb8d19b11d419d2da7cb27e9fbd6f2c2f1ba884e:0

value
23295288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3034bfc6b246daad3624871359791facf164f45 OP_EQUALVERIFY OP_CHECKSIG
address
1HKXuQUYRNFELRGEWDMCDTyZWTbGLPdRn4
transaction
72db5d6e06a9122363b4e083cb8d19b11d419d2da7cb27e9fbd6f2c2f1ba884e
spent
true